Commission forwards commercial/manufacturing rezoning request near Highway 70

Summary

The commission voted to forward a rezoning request by DMP FP LLC (Eric Swanson) to convert about 29 acres north of Highway 70 to commercial/manufacturing uses; Graham County Electric Co-op expressed support.

The Planning and Zoning Commission voted to forward a favorable recommendation to the Board of Supervisors for REZ934-25, a request by DMP FP LLC (Eric Swanson) to rezone APN 104-11-017B (29 acres) from General Land Use to Commercial/Manufacturing for future development.

Planning staff described the site as north of Highway 70 between Steve’s Service Center and the Brown County Co-op yard. The applicant was not present but an interested party and Graham County Electric Co-op representative (Rusty Sherman) spoke in favor. Sherman said the co-op and a nearby property owner are supportive and that the co-op has discussed acquiring some of the rezoned land for an equipment/laydown yard.

Staff said supervisors prefer commercial uses along the highway corridor. No letters of opposition were on the record. A commissioner moved and seconded the recommendation; the motion carried on a voice vote. The item will be set for the Board of Supervisors for final action.
